Ticket: Slimmed image breaks runtime on Pellarc build agents.

Repro steps:
1. Build the hollowed image with the strip-layers profile enabled.
2. Push to the staging registry and deploy to the canary pool.
3. Container exits with a missing shared-library error within ten seconds.

Expected: parity with the full image. Actual: crash loop. Suspect the trim step removes the resolver libs. To pull the failing image from the staging registry, authenticate with the token below.

session JWT of tawip-kajog = eyJhbGciOiJIUzI1NiIsInR5cCI6IkpXVCJ9.eyJzdWIiOiI2dKYGGIn0.afsnASii

# Building Access: Summer Intern Cohort Arrival

The Maplewick intern cohort arrives Monday 3 June at the Stenfield Building. Team assistants should meet interns in the atrium at 08:45 and escort them to the Birchwood Room for induction. Permanent badges will be issued by Security on day two; until then, interns must be accompanied through all badge-controlled doors. For the induction morning only, assistants may admit the group via the atrium side door using the temporary pass code below.

door code, bawif-bajep: bdg-SD-7

QUARTERLY PLANNING NOTE — Gross-Margin Review
For: Incoming Director, Bramleth Foods

This quarter's review shows consolidated gross margin at 41.2%, down slightly on input costs in the Tellbrook plant. The savory snacks line remains our strongest performer; the chilled range continues to lag. We have flagged two supplier renegotiations and a packaging consolidation as the main levers for next quarter. The confidential planning note appended below sets out the direction leadership has agreed.

board note of kadug-tawig: Only 5 of the 100 pilot accounts renewed Oliath, so a churn review is set for April 15.

Hi Marisol,

Before I rotate off, a summary for your review. The Pictona upload service now strips all EXIF blocks (GPS, device serials, timestamps) before images touch object storage. Scrubbing happens in the ingest worker, never at read time, so nothing sensitive is ever persisted. I added regression tests covering orientation tags, which we deliberately preserve. Scrub results are recorded per-upload in the metadata store; the reviewer instance is reachable with the connection string below.

Thanks, Devran

database URL for bahop-yagep: mssql://sildor_svc:35ha7jz@db-fb6d.nelvrodyn.example:5432/casath